Mifflintown, PA, March 2, 2016 – JCW Racing is proud to announce a new partner for the 2016 season, keeping the team “powered up” as it prepares to go racing. GoPuck, located in Sarasota, Florida, provides “mobile freedom” through portable power solutions designed for the active lifestyle. Partnering with GoPuck, the team and owner/driver Jake Waters joins the company as a Platinum Ambassador for the brand.
Featuring the product both on and off track, Waters is excited for the partnership.
“I am honored to be an ambassador for GoPuck. With all the devices we use to stay connected in racing, including cameras, cell phones, laptops, and other electronic devices needed for success, we feel it’s a great addition to our partnership stable. We’re very excited.” – Waters
GoPuck prides itself not just on its versatility, but also racing roots. Born within the motorsport industry, the company designed a versatile, wearable solution to keep connected, providing “sufficient capacity to charge your devices multiple times in a day.” Making its debut at SXSW in 2013, GoPuck has changed the way electronic devices are powered for many of its fans.
